  I have a 1948 Ford 2dr with the 239 stock, it has a holly 94 model 59. When the engine is not running and I work the throttle, should their not be fuel squirting out of the spray tubes in carb. Replaced power valve today, doesn't like to start with choke???. Johna


carcrazy    -- 06-07-2021 @ 7:21 PM
  If there is fuel in the float bowl, fuel should be discharged from the accelerator pump nozzle jets when the throttle is moved from closed to open position.
